What story did Cody Rhodes narrate about Stone Cold Steve Austin?

Recently Cody sat for an interview with ‘Inside The Ropes’ and posted a video from a press conference. He recalled an extremely fun incident that happened interestingly when he was away from WWE- more specifically right after he wrestled Kazuchika Okada on his first night of New Japan Pro Wrestling show in 2017.
The DC superstar Batman is famous for his ability to vanish into thin air. WWE Superstar Cody Rhodes said that ‘Stone Cold’ Steve Austin oozes similar qualities.
“I got a great Stone Cold story,” Rhodes said. “I don’t know if you guys remember the New Japan Long Beach show. I wrestled Okada. It was a lot of fun… I was excited. I always, like, try to get some space afterwards… But I went out to the parking lot, and [Austin] had come to watch that show and sit on the truck with one of his friends who was producing the show, and I didn’t know that… There was whispers that Steve Austin was there. And he started walking across the parking lot. I mean, it’s Steve Austin… it’s the same guy walking to the ring last night.”

Rhodes also added that Austin gave him really sincere advice but during their conversation at night he notices Austin began to close in. “Right as they got a little closer, he just patted me on the shoulder, he turned around, and he walked off into the darkness,” Rhodes recalled. “There was no car, there was no hotel… and it was like Batman. It was legit like Batman because there were people, like, ‘Where’d he go?’ And he was gone. So, I don’t know if he, like, turned the corner and sprinted. It was just a really special thing.”
